Normal Examination and Upkeep


One of the most crucial aspects of plumbing maintenance is conducting regular examinations. Look for leaks, trickles, and indications of deterioration in pipes, fixtures, and home appliances. Resolving minor problems early can assist prevent even more substantial problems down the line.

Preserving Drainpipes and Sewage Systems


Blocked drains and sewage system lines can bring about back-ups and pricey repairs. To stop this, stay clear of purging non-biodegradable items down the bathroom and usage drainpipe displays to capture hair and particles. Routinely flush drains with hot water and cooking soda to maintain them clear.

Shielding Pipelines from Cold


In chillier climates, icy pipelines can be a substantial issue throughout the cold weather. To stop pipes from cold and bursting, shield exposed pipelines, detach outside hoses, and maintain faucets leaking during freezing temperature levels.

Water Heater Upkeep


Hot water heater must be purged on a regular basis to get rid of sediment build-up and maintain performance. Check the temperature level and stress safety valve for leakages and make certain appropriate air flow around the system.

Protecting Against Pipes Emergencies


While some plumbing emergencies are unavoidable, several can be prevented with correct upkeep. Know where your primary water shut-off valve lies and how to utilize it in case of an emergency situation. Consider mounting water leakage detection devices for added defense.

Dealing With Minor Issues Promptly


Don't overlook little plumbing concerns like trickling faucets or running bathrooms. Also minor leakages can lose significant quantities of water with time and result in costly water damages. Attending to these issues promptly can save you money in the future.

Water High Quality Testing


Regularly test your water high quality to guarantee it satisfies safety criteria. Think about mounting a water filtration system if your water contains contaminations or has an unpleasant taste or odor.

Garbage Disposal Upkeep


To keep your garbage disposal running efficiently, avoid putting fibrous or starchy foods, grease, or non-food things down the drain. Periodically grind ice and citrus peels to clean and deodorise the disposal.

Sump Pump Upkeep


If your home has a sump pump, make sure it is functioning appropriately, particularly during heavy rainfall. Check the pump consistently and maintain the pit free of particles to stop obstructions.

Examining Water Stress


High water pressure can damage pipelines and fixtures, while reduced pressure can suggest underlying pipes problems. Use a pressure scale to keep an eye on water stress and change it as needed.

Keeping Outdoor Pipes


During the warmer months, examine outside faucets, tubes, and lawn sprinkler for leaks or damage. Shut down exterior water sources prior to the initial adhere protect against burst pipelines.

Enlightening Family Members


Get everybody in your family associated with pipes upkeep. Teach family members just how to find leakages, shut off the water supply, and utilize pipes fixtures sensibly.

Professional Plumbing Examinations


In addition to DIY upkeep jobs, timetable normal examinations with a qualified plumbing technician. An expert can recognize potential issues early and recommend preventive measures to keep your plumbing system in leading condition.

10 Tips For Maintaining Your Plumbing System


Why Plumbing Maintenance Is Important


Most plumbing systems and fixtures will last a long time with proper use and maintenance. Regular maintenance is always cheaper than dealing with plumbing emergencies and the damage caused by them. Luckily, it’s not too difficult to take care of your plumbing and avoid most common problems, including leaks, clogs, and broken pipes.


Check for Leaks


Get in the habit of regularly checking for leaks around your home. Even small leaks waste a lot of water and increase water bills.



A leaky faucet wastes up to eight gallons of water each day. A running toilet can waste up to 200 gallons of water per day. Garbage disposals, refrigerators, dishwashers, water heaters and washing machines are all potential sources of small leaks that can lead to costly damage and big repair bills.



Low water pressure or a sudden increase in water usage are signs of hidden leaks. If you suspect you have a leak somewhere in your home but can’t locate it, call a plumber. Undetected leaks can cause structural damage and attract pests, including termites and carpenter ants.


Clear Slow Moving Drains


A slow sink drain is usually caused by a combination of soap scum and hair accumulating on the drain walls. Before a drain becomes completely blocked, there are several inexpensive ways to get drains moving properly.



Removing and cleaning the stopper may be enough to fix the problem. Using a simple mixture of baking soda and vinegar is an inexpensive and often very effective way to clear sluggish drains. If these remedies don’t work, there is likely a blockage deeper in the drain that needs to be located and removed by a professional plumber.


Watch What Goes Down Your Drains


Drains in homes are narrow and it is easy for them to become clogged if not properly maintained. Everyday objects including hair, soap, food particles, and grease can easily clog kitchen and bathroom drains. The wrong kind of toilet paper (or too much toilet paper) can clog older pipes. Using inexpensive mesh drain covers in sink and bathtub drains keeps hair and other objects from clogging drains.


Don’t Use Your Toilet Like a Trash Can


Toilets and plumbing pipes are designed to handle human waste and toilet paper. Flushing anything else (even products labeled flushable) can cause clogs and damage pipes.



Even flushing items similar to toilet paper, such as facial tissue and paper towels, can create tough clogs as they are not designed to break down easily when they make contact with water. Feminine hygiene products, diapers, wipes, and any other items should be disposed of in a trash can.


Avoid Chemical Drain Cleaners


It’s tempting to turn to a chemical drain cleaner when you have a slow-moving drain or clog. These products may provide temporary relief but they rarely completely clear a clog. That means that you have to keep using them to keep the drain clear. In addition, most drain cleaners contain caustic chemicals that are dangerous to both people and pipes.



If there’s a clog in one of your drains, use a plunger or drain snake to dislodge it. If you can’t clear it on your own, call a professional plumber to remove the clog without damaging your pipes.
